Quarterly report pursuant to Section 13 or 15(d)

Debt - Additional Information (Details)

v3.22.2.2
Debt - Additional Information (Details)
$ in Thousands
1 Months Ended 3 Months Ended 9 Months Ended
Nov. 10, 2022
Dec. 31, 2021
USD ($)
Sep. 30, 2024
Jun. 30, 2024
Mar. 31, 2024
Dec. 31, 2023
Jun. 30, 2023
Mar. 31, 2023
Dec. 31, 2022
Sep. 30, 2022
USD ($)
Sep. 30, 2021
USD ($)
Sep. 30, 2022
USD ($)
Sep. 30, 2021
USD ($)
Dec. 23, 2021
USD ($)
Debt Instrument [Line Items]                            
Debt issuance costs gross                           $ 1,828
Long term debt date of maturity                           Dec. 31, 2026
Interest on debt increments period                       90 days    
Interest and debt expense                   $ 2,045 $ 5,054 $ 5,361 $ 8,800  
Amortization of debt issuance costs                   69 $ 726 299 $ 1,342  
Financing agreement maturity period   10 months                        
Financing payments   $ 3,001                        
Financing fee   $ 35                        
Financing annual rate   2.57%                        
SG&A Expenses [Member]                            
Debt Instrument [Line Items]                            
Insurance expense                   842   2,527    
Prepaid Assets [Member]                            
Debt Instrument [Line Items]                            
Financing payments recognized in assets                   841   841    
Other Current Liabilities [Member]                            
Debt Instrument [Line Items]                            
Financing payments recognized in liabilities                   $ 303   303    
Term Loan [Member]                            
Debt Instrument [Line Items]                            
Debt instrument face value                           $ 125,000
Amended Credit Agreement [Member]                            
Debt Instrument [Line Items]                            
Maximum net leverage ratio                   4.50        
Increase decrease in term loan facility and revolving credit facility                           100,000
Amended Credit Agreement [Member] | Subsequent Events                            
Debt Instrument [Line Items]                            
Minimum interest coverage ratio 3.00                          
Amended Credit Agreement [Member] | Scenario Forecast [Member]                            
Debt Instrument [Line Items]                            
Minimum interest coverage ratio     3.00 2.75 2.75 2.50   2.50            
Maximum net leverage ratio       3.50     4.50 4.50 4.50          
Amended Credit Agreement [Member] | ABR [Member] | Subsequent Events                            
Debt Instrument [Line Items]                            
Debt instrument extended interest rate 2.75%                          
Debt instruments amended interest rate 1.00%                          
Amended Credit Agreement [Member] | ABR [Member] | Minimum [Member] | Subsequent Events                            
Debt Instrument [Line Items]                            
Debt instruments net leverage ratio 400.00                          
Amended Credit Agreement [Member] | SOFR [Member] | Subsequent Events                            
Debt Instrument [Line Items]                            
Debt Instrument, Basis Spread on Variable Rate 0.10%                          
Debt instruments amended interest rate 1.00%                          
Amended Credit Agreement [Member] | SOFR [Member] | Minimum [Member] | Subsequent Events                            
Debt Instrument [Line Items]                            
Debt instrument interest adjustment rate 2.25%                          
Amended Credit Agreement [Member] | SOFR [Member] | Maximum [Member] | Subsequent Events                            
Debt Instrument [Line Items]                            
Debt instrument interest adjustment rate 3.75%                          
Revolving Credit Facility [Member] | New Credit Agreement [Member]                            
Debt Instrument [Line Items]                            
Line of credit maximum borrowing capacity                           50,000
Borrowings from credit agreement                   $ 27,000   $ 27,000    
Letter of Credit [Member] | Revolving Credit Facility [Member] | Amended Credit Agreement [Member]                            
Debt Instrument [Line Items]                            
Line of credit maximum borrowing capacity                           $ 5,000